文本加密到图片中

系统高手

古人云:"防人之心不可无。"用在商业时代就是"文件要加密。"在多用户多任务的操作系统中,自己和公司的一些重要文件常常受到非法用户的使用,如何给予自己文件以最完美的安全保障已成为现代计算机技术的一个重要的研究课题。为了实现数据文件的加密,一般采用加密或用户自己编写集成的加密软件来实现数据文件的加密、解密操作。今天,我们继续探讨给文件加密的方法。

使用电脑最怕别人看到自己不想被看到的文档资料,隐藏往往无济于事,如果将秘密文本加密在图片中,你就不必担心了。

实现原理:我们知道,在计算机内部,任何文件都是以二进制数的格式以字节为单位存放在磁盘上的,可以把它们一律视为数据文件来进行加密、解密操作。如将文本文件与其他形式的文件合到一张图片或一个媒体文件中,在这里我们就以文本文件加密到图片文件中为例,做一个讲解。

实现方法:利用DOS中的copy命令实现,运用参数为/b("/b"代表Binary,意为二进制)。

实现过程:假设我们要加密的文本为文件1.txt,而要伪装加密的图片为1.bmp,在"开始"→"运行"中输入"CMD",打开命令行窗口键入:"copy/b 1.txt+1.bmp a.bmp"(不含引号)(如图),回车后就会得到一个a.bmp的图片文件,这个图片文件可以用看图程序打开,但是丝毫看不出改动的痕迹,如果用"记事本"程序打开它,你会发觉你的秘密文本就藏在其中,别人是绝对不会发现的。这里可以举一反三,将文本加密到MP3文件中就可以键入:"copy/b 1.txt+1.mp3 a.mp3"。能否成功加密到其他文件类型,大家不妨都试试。

19-g9-8.jpg